Perak Transit (PTRANS, 0186, Main Board Consumer Stocks) reported a 6.39% increase in net profit for the first quarter of this year, amounting to 15.16 million Malaysian Ringgit, and distributed a dividend of 0.75 cents per share.
For the first quarter ending in March, the company recorded a revenue of 47.383 million Malaysian Ringgit, showing a year-on-year growth of 16.53%.
Perak Transit Bhd Expert Recommendations:
Perak Transit achieved a core net profit of 15.2 million Malaysian Ringgit in the first quarter, meeting our expectations.
In the past quarter, the company relied on the contribution from the integrated bus terminal business, which helped increase revenue by 16.5% on a yearly basis, while pre-tax profit increased by 10.1%.
It is worth noting that the company's daily operating expenses have increased by 71.4% compared to a year ago, reaching 6.2 million Malaysian Ringgit.
When comparing on a quarterly basis, the company was affected by an increase in deferred taxes, resulting in a 6.1% decline in core net profit.
Perak Transit has previously revealed that the construction progress of the Meru Terminal has reached 63% as of April, and this new terminal will also have major tenant TF Value Mart.
We anticipate that the new terminal will achieve a 50% occupancy rate by next year and contribute 6% to Perak Transit's revenue.
While waiting for the company's management performance report, we maintain a "buy" rating and a target price of 1.55 Malaysian Ringgit.

An extract from the most recent quarterly, August 16, 2023........."The Group is also actively seeking new third-party terminal management services to grow this asset light business, as seen from the collaboration to operate Terminal Sentral Kuantan and Terminal Bas Shahab Perdana in Pahang and Kedah respectively."
Terminal Bas Shahab Perdana is the Alor Setar site.
On 23 February 2021, the Group, has via TUSB entered into a Collaboration Agreement with NSS IT Solution to collaborate and cooperate in the concession granted by Majlis Bandaraya Alor Setar to NSS IT Solution for managing a bus terminal known as Terminal Bas Shahab Perdana (“TBSP”) located in Alor Setar, Kedah Darul Aman. The Collaboration Agreement shall be effective for a total period of 15 years, commencing from 1 April 2022 or upon the completion of the renovation works in TBSP, whichever is earlier, with the initial collaboration period of 3 years, renewable at each of the consecutive 3 years (“Term”) for a total 5 Terms, subject to the mutual agreement by both parties. The total investment cost for the concession amounted to RM9,000,000 of which the Group and NSS IT Solution shall each bear RM6,500,000 and RM2,500,000 respectively. Pursuant to the Collaboration Agreement, the Group is required to construct and complete the renovation work of the commercial area in TBSP and responsible to maintain and manage the commercial area. In return, TUSB is entitled to all the income generated from the commercial area. In contrast, NSS IT Solution is required to renovate, maintain and manage the terminal area of TBSP and is entitled to receive all income generated from operating the terminal area.
